    OK this is different - the head of the Canadian Navy in a leading Canadian paper ( art on procurement of 12 subs)
    &quot;Plus, he noted, Canada&rsquo;s closest ally, the United States, has become mercurial.U.S. President Donald Trump has disrupted decades of stable relations with Canada by repeatedly proposing to annex it. Mr. Trump has also persistently complained about Canada&rsquo;s level of defence spending and said the Canadian government needs to shoulder more of the burden of defending itself.
    &ldquo;I would say absolutely right now, when our closest ally has proved to be unpredictable and potentially unreliable, I think we need to be able to make sure that we have the final and definitive deterrent in Canadian waters,&rdquo; Vice-Adm. Topshee said&quot;

    I can&#39;t imagine that being said any time in the last 90 years.
